Summary

The Pharmacy Clerk's primary responsibility is patient/customer care.

This position is the first point of contact for pharmacy patients and will handle all patient/customer interactions in a prompt, professional and friendly manner.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Learn Lewis Drug policies and procedures and perform them daily
  • Professionally manage and assist in all patient wait times, sales, returns, and complaints
  • Answer phone calls promptly and in a polite manner
  • Obtain and maintain pertinent information from patients so prescriptions can be filled accurately and efficiently
  • Maintain the confidentiality of patients' private medical information according to the HIPAA Act
  • Prepare paper work and compile medications for delivery and mail out orders
  • Manage and serve drive-thru patients in an efficient manner (if applicable)
  • Ability to log into a variety of software systems and use a cash register
  • Stock supplies, clean work area, clean patient area, and prepare pharmacy for next day's operations
  • Promote Lewis initiatives and represent Lewis in a positive manner to our patients and communities
  • Perform additional duties as assigned by the Chief Pharmacist/Pharmacist
Employee Role Expectations

  • Must be neat and clean in appearance
  • Eagerness to help patients with a positive and friendly attitude
  •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and ability to multi-task
  • Must be a self-starter
  • Willingness to take direction when needed
  • Ability to maintain composure when dealing with challenging situations
  • Ability and desire to learn new skills
  • Work effectively as part of a team to support the entire pharmacy, as well as individually
  • Able to communicate effectively, both verbally and in writing
  • Learn new software systems and type (data entry) accurately and efficiently
  • Dependable in attendance and job performance
  • Possess the initiative to plan for and complete daily activities in coordination with other pharmacy team members
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ent required (or in progress)
  • Ability to handle transactions accurately and responsibly
  • Basic math and computer skills
Physical Requirements

  • Must be able to stand for long periods of time and move quickly from one workstation to another
  • Work with full range of hands, wrists, and arms (i.e. Ability to pick up and pinch small items with fingers, and seize, hold, grasp or turn objects with hands)
  • Constantly positions self or moves about the pharmacy to access product and supplies from varying height levels
  • Ability to lift/move items up to 40 lbs occasionally, up to 10 lbs frequently, and less than 10 lbs constantly
  • Visual requirements include vision from less than 20 inches to more than 20 feet with or without correction
  • Must have depth perception, color vision (ability to identify and distinguish colors), and field of vision
  • Must have ability to communicate verbally with staff and patients
  • Must be able to handle multiple tasks in a fast paced setting (data entry, answering phones, waiting on patients, etc.)
